While the amenities might not be grandiose, Berrylands station offers essential facilities to keep your journey hassle-free.
The station, operated by South Western Railway, provides a range of ticketing facilities including ticket machines that allow online ticket collection. While smartcards cannot be issued from this station, the available ticket validators make it easy to confirm your travels. The existing ticket office operates limited hours on weekdays from 06:20 to 10:10, so plan ahead if you require assistance.
Accessibility is key at Berrylands, offering step-free access categorized under category C, which means there are steps to both platforms. There's no staff help available, but customer help points are scattered around the premises for any inquiries. Despite the compact nature of the station, there's a secure induction loop and a ramp for train access, enhancing the accessibility for passengers with disabilities.
For those looking to continue their journeys by bus, information for onward routes can be conveniently accessed online. Rail replacement services during disruptions can be found at Surbiton Hill Park Road, with stops for Tolworth and Surbiton. While taxis and car hires are not prevalent directly at the station, local options are available for those preferring road travel. Printable travel guides are available to assist your onward journey.

Widnes Station is equipped to meet the needs of various passengers. The station is managed by Northern and features a ticket office with opening hours from 07:00 to 14:25 on weekdays and Saturdays. Though there are no ticket barriers, ticket machines available at the station enable ticket collection for online purchases, including those from Passenger Assist services.
While there are no waiting rooms or toilets available, passengers can find seating areas scattered throughout the station. An induction loop is installed to assist passengers with hearing difficulties. For passengers requiring step-free access, this is available on parts of the platform with designated ramp access.
Widnes Station is well-connected to several transport options that make onward travel straightforward. Buses and taxis serve the station, ensuring transport links to nearby areas. Although there are no dedicated bus services directly at the station, nearby bus stops offer further connectivity. Rail replacement services drop off and pick up on Birchfield Road, making it convenient during maintenance or disruptions.
For taxis, pre-booking services are potentially available through Taxi services. The station's car park, operated by Northern, boasts 50 spaces and is open 24 hours a day, free of charge. Bicycle users can take advantage of the lockers and storage facilities on platforms and within the car park.
